Also known as licorice mint, the bright coral-orange tubular flowers and fine silvery foliage add brilliant color and texture to beds, borders, and waterwise strips from early to late summer.

WebThreadleaf giant hyssop is a Southwestern native from the mountainous regions of southeastern Arizona, southwestern New Mexico, and northern Chihuahua, Mexico. The leaves have a refreshingly sweet smell and taste, like a combination of anise, licorice, and mint. Arranged in opposing fashion, the leaves are medium green, and shaped like spears with scalloped edges. In the spring, the foliage may be tinged with purple.
